A leading law firm seeks an experienced corporate solicitor in Belfast to handle multijurisdictional legal matters. The role requires collaboration with various practice groups on corporate transactions and large scale due diligence projects.

Candidates should be qualified as solicitors in Northern Ireland or England and Wales with a strong academic background, analytical skills, and the ability to deliver client-first service. Excellent communication and organizational abilities are essential, along with proficiency in Microsoft Office tools.
